Ref: No. T-28/27/2025-iGOT | Dated: 18th March, 2026
Subject: Extension of Last Date for Completion of Mandatory Courses and Comprehensive Assessment on iGOT Karmayogi Platform
New Deadline: 30th April, 2026 (Extended from 31st March, 2026).
According to the latest Office Memorandum, employees must complete these requirements before 30.04.2026 or before sending their Annual Performance Appraisal Report (APAR) to their Reporting Authority, whichever is earlier.
Key Mandates for Employees
- Mandatory Completion: Central Government employees and All-India Services (AIS) officers must complete at least 50% of the courses prescribed by their respective MDO/CCA.
- Comprehensive Assessment: Successful completion of a standalone assessment is required for the reporting year.
- APAR Integration: Status of course completion and assessment results will be directly fetched from iGOT and reflected in the APARs for the period 2025-26.
Timeline & Implementation (Annexure A)
| Item / Task | Original Deadline |
|---|---|
| Identification of relevant courses and addition to "Training Plan" by MDOs/CCAs | 31.08.2025 |
| Integration of SPARROW and iGOT for APAR data fetching | 31.08.2025 |
| Creation of Question Banks for Comprehensive Assessment | 15.10.2025 |
| Comprehensive assessments made live on iGOT | 15.11.2025 |
| Final Completion (Extended) | 30.04.2026 |
Profile Update Requirement
To ensure courses are correctly mapped to their roles, all employees must update their iGOT profiles to reflect their current role, position, and designation. AIS officers in States/UTs must update their service and batch details to be correctly mapped to their Cadre Controlling Authority.
Source: Department of Personnel & Training, Government of India. Reference OM No. T-28/27/2025-iGOT.
